Research Fuel Types
When selecting a camping stove, consider the type of fuel it uses. Common options include gas, propane, and wood-burning stoves. Each fuel type has its own benefits and drawbacks, so it's essential to choose one that matches your group's cooking style and available resources.

Assess Cooking Capacity
Evaluate the cooking capacity of the stove to ensure it can handle meals for your group size. Look for stoves with multiple burners or larger cooking surfaces, allowing you to prepare various dishes simultaneously without delays.
Check Portability Features
Portability is crucial for camping stoves, especially when you're hiking to your campsite. Look for lightweight designs, compact folding features, and included carrying cases to make transportation easier for your group.
Consider Safety Features
Safety should be a top priority when cooking outdoors. Look for stoves with built-in safety features, such as flame control, stable bases, and windshields, to ensure safe cooking even in challenging weather conditions.
